如何设置git分支名(branch name)?

你是否在使用git时经常遇到分支名设置不当的问题?或者对于什么是git分支名还有些迷惑?不要着急,本文将为你详细介绍如何设置git分支名,并提供常见的命名规范以及管理和删除分支名的方法。让我们一起来探索git分支名背后的奥秘吧!

什么是git分支名(branch name)?

在网络行业,git分支名(branch name)是一个常见的术语,但对于初学者来说可能会感到陌生。那么,什么是git分支名(branch name)呢?

首先,我们需要了解什么是git。Git是一种版本控制系统,它可以帮助程序员管理和追踪代码的变化。在开发过程中,我们通常会创建多个版本来实现不同的功能或修复bug。而git分支就是用来管理这些不同版本的。

那么,什么是分支名(branch name)呢?简单来说,分支名就是用来标识不同版本的名称。它可以让我们更方便地识别和切换不同的代码版本。

举个例子来说,假设我们正在开发一个网站,在某个时刻需要添加一个新功能。为了不影响已有功能的稳定性,我们可以创建一个新的分支来开发这个功能,并给它起一个有意义的名称比如\\”feature-new-function\\”。当这个新功能开发完成后,我们可以将它合并到主分支(master)中。

除了用于区分不同功能或修复bug外,git分支名还可以帮助团队协作。比如多人同时开发同一个项目时,每个人可以在自己的分支上进行开发,并使用自己的姓名作为分支名,在合并代码时也可以更容易地识别谁负责了哪部分代码。

那么,如何设置git分支名(branch name)呢?其实很简单,我们只需要在创建分支时给它起一个有意义的名称即可。通常情况下,我们会遵循一些命名规范,比如使用小写字母、使用连字符(-)代替空格等

设置git分支名的步骤

在日常的git使用中,设置分支名(branch name)是非常重要的一步。它不仅可以让你更好地管理代码,还可以让团队成员更清晰地了解当前工作进度。那么,如何设置git分支名呢?下面就为你详细介绍一下具体的步骤。

1. 确定分支命名规范

在设置git分支名之前,首先要明确团队内部的分支命名规范。这样可以避免出现混乱和误解。一般来说,建议采用简洁明了的方式命名,比如使用项目名称、功能名称、开发人员姓名等作为前缀。

2. 创建新分支

使用git命令行或者图形界面工具,在本地仓库中创建一个新的分支。可以通过以下命令来创建一个名为\\”feature/branch-name\\”的新功能分支:

git checkout -b feature/branch-name

3. 关联远程分支

如果需要将本地创建的新分支推送到远程仓库中,需要先关联远程分支。通过以下命令将本地新建的\\”feature/branch-name\\”与远程同名分支关联起来:

git push –set-upstream origin feature/branch-name

4. 命名规范化提交信息

在提交代码时,也要注意遵守统一的提交信息规范。这样可以让团队成员更容易地查看和理解代码变更情况。建议在提交信息中包含分支名称,比如\\”feature/branch-name: add new feature\\”。

5. 合并分支

当在新分支上开发完成后,可以使用git merge命令将其合并到主干分支或其他需要的分支。这样就可以保持代码的整洁和一致性

常见的git分支命名规范

1. 主分支(master):主分支是指项目的主要分支,它包含了最新的稳定版本,并且是可部署的版本。在项目开始时,一般会创建一个主分支,所有的开发都会基于这个分支进行。

2. 开发分支(develop):开发分支是指用来进行日常开发工作的分支。当需要添加新功能或修复bug时,都会从主分支上拉出一个开发分支,在该分支上进行开发和测试,待完成后再合并到主分支。

3. 功能/特性分支(feature):功能/特性分支是指用来开发单个功能或特性的临时分支。当需要添加某个具体功能时,可以从develop分支上拉出一个功能/特性分支,在该分支上进行开发和测试,待完成后再合并回develop。

4. 发布/版本分支(release):发布/版本分支是指用来准备发布新版本的临时分支。当项目即将发布新版本时,可以从develop上拉出一个发布/版本 分子,在该 分子上进行最后的测试和修复bug,并在最终发布后将其合并回master和develop。

5. 紧急修复(hotfix):紧急修复是指在已经发布的版本中需要紧急修复bug时使用的临时 分子。当出现线上bug时,可以从master上拉出一个紧急修复 分子,在该 分子上进行修复,并在最终发布后将其合并回master和develop。

6. 个人分支(personal):个人分支是指用来进行个人开发的临时分支。当需要开发一些个人的实验性功能时,可以从develop上拉出一个个人分支,在该分支上进行开发,待完成后再合并回develop。

7. 临时/测试分支(temp/test):临时/测试分支是指用来进行临时测试或试验性开发的分支。当需要快速验证某个功能或解决某个bug时,可以从当前所在的分支上拉出一个临时/测试分支,在该分支上进行验证,待完成后再将其删除或合并回原来的分支

如何管理和删除git分支名

在网络行业中,git分支名(branch name)是一个非常重要的概念。它可以帮助我们更好地管理和控制项目的版本,让团队成员更加高效地协作。但是,随着项目的进行,我们可能会遇到需要修改或删除某些分支名的情况。那么,如何管理和删除git分支名呢?下面就让我来为你详细解答。

1. 管理git分支名

首先,我们需要了解如何正确地管理git分支名。当我们创建一个新的分支时,可以通过以下步骤来设置分支名:

– 在命令行中输入\\”git branch 分支名\\”来创建新的分支;

– 使用\\”git checkout 分支名\\”命令切换到该分支;

– 在该分支上进行代码修改和提交。

除了创建新的分支外,我们还可以使用\\”git branch -m 原始分支名 新的分支名\\”命令来修改已有的分支名。

2. 删除git分支名

有时候,我们可能会发现某个已存在的git分支没有被使用或者不再需要了。这时候就可以考虑将其删除以减少混淆。要删除一个已存在的本地git分支,可以使用以下命令:

– \\”git branch -d 分支名\\”:该命令会检查该分支是否被合并到其他任何一个地方,如果是,则可以安全地删除该分支;

– \\”git branch -D 分支名\\”:该命令会强制删除该分支,即使它没有被合并。

3. 注意事项

在管理和删除git分支名时,还需要注意一些事项:

– 尽量避免重复的分支名,这样可以避免混淆;

– 删除不需要的分支可以帮助我们更好地维护项目的版本控制;

– 在删除分支之前,最好先确认该分支是否真的不再需要

相信大家已经了解了什么是git分支名以及如何设置和管理它们。在进行git分支命名时,我们应该遵循一定的规范,这样可以方便团队协作和版本控制。同时,在使用git分支时也要注意合理管理和删除,以免造成冲突和混乱。作为速盾网的编辑小速,我要提醒大家,在进行软件开发时,除了关注代码质量和功能实现外,也要重视代码管理工具的使用。如果您需要CDN加速和网络安全服务,请记得联系我们,我们将竭诚为您提供优质的服务。谢谢阅读!

原创文章,作者:牛晓晓,如若转载,请注明出处:https://www.sudun.com/ask/16735.html

(0)
牛晓晓's avatar牛晓晓
上一篇 2024年4月20日 下午10:29
下一篇 2024年4月20日 下午10:31

相关推荐

  • 如何保护华硕内网密码不被泄露?

    如何保护华硕内网密码不被泄露?这是一个备受关注的话题,随着网络的普及和应用,我们的生活离不开网络。而在使用华硕内网时,安全问题更是备受关注。那么,什么是华硕内网密码?它又有哪些危害…

    问答 2024年4月11日
    0
  • 如何写出精彩的博文?

    想要在网络行业有所建树,写出精彩的博文是必不可少的。然而,什么是博文?它又具有哪些特点和重要性?在开始写作前又需要做哪些准备工作?如何选择一个好的主题?这些问题都将在本文中一一为您…

    问答 2024年3月27日
    0
  • 如何使用botui搭建一个智能聊天机器人?

    聊天机器人是如今网络行业中备受关注的话题,它能够为用户提供智能化的交互体验,让沟通更加便捷高效。而在众多聊天机器人搭建工具中,botui无疑是备受青睐的一种。那么,你是否想知道如何…

    问答 2024年4月19日
    0
  • msbc是什么意思?(详解)

    你是否对网络行业中的MSBC一词感到陌生?或许你曾在某个场合听到过它的名字,却不知道具体是什么意思。那么,今天就让我们一起来揭开这个神秘的面纱吧!从“什么是MSBC”开始,我们将带…

    问答 2024年3月31日
    0

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注